Hi team,

Before I hand off the 3.2 release, please note the humidity sensor drift reported on Verdana controllers in the Elmbrook trial site. Drift exceeds 4% after roughly ten days of continuous operation; firmware 3.2.1 adds an automatic recalibration cycle every 72 hours. Support should advise growers to install 3.2.1 and trigger a manual recalibration once. The hotfix bundle must be verified before distribution, so I'm including the signing key used for the 3.2.1 packages below.

release key, fahof-yagap: bky3_m5d

## Support

If PedalBalance starts flagging every dock in Marrow Bay as "critically empty," don't panic — it's usually the forecast cache going stale. Restart the rebalancer worker first, check the dock-sync logs second. Still weird? The Fleet Ops crew at Thistlewick Mobility is friendly and fast, even at 3 a.m. Drop a note to the address below and someone will jump in.

escalation mailbox, yahif-kahop: norax.aldion.quenath@ordinhq.example

Subject: DR drill tomorrow — Beepline scanner integration

Hey,

Quick heads-up since you're on call: tomorrow at 10:00 we're running the disaster-recovery drill for the Beepline barcode scanner integration. We'll cut over to the backup decoder service, so expect a few minutes of scan retries at the Marlow depot — that's normal, don't page anyone. If the cutover script asks you to re-authorize the device fleet, that's expected too. When it prompts, enter the recovery passphrase, which is:

vault phrase of kagep-bagep = sorion-pelix-sorax-norok-gileth-eliix-lamvan